Consider equilateral triangle ABC. Circles with centers A, B, and C and radii are drawn. The circles are pairwise tangent, leaving a gap between them.
Now consider the largest equilateral triangle, DEF, that can be inscribed in that gap. What is the ratio of the areas ABC:DEF?
